Best Answer

Polonium is a member of the group 16 of the Periodic Table of Mendeleev (chalcogens), atomic number 84, period 6.

What is polonium on the periodic table?

Polonium is a radioactive element. It is produced when naturally occurring uranuium-238 decays and is distributed into the crust of the Earth in small amounts. It has been found in tobacco and in uranium ores.
